Lock away Lindsay killer 'forever'
Updated on 11 November 2009
The family of a young British teacher brutally murdered in Japan has called for her suspected killer to be locked away "forever" after the prime suspect in the case was arrested.
Tatsuya Ichihashi was arrested at a ferry port in Osaka, southern Japan, on suspicion of killing 22-year-old Lindsay Hawker.
The battered and bound body of the young teacher was found buried naked in a sand-filled bathtub at Ichihashi's flat in Tokyo.
